Apple, Google wallets now support California driver’s licenses

California residents can now store their driver’s license or state ID in their Apple Wallet apps, the state’s government announced on Thursday. California started allowing digital IDs through Google Wallet just last month. California’s 5 new AI laws crack down on election deepfakes and actor clones

On Tuesday, California Governor Gavin Newsom signed some of America’s toughest laws yet regulating the artificial intelligence sector. JPMorgan could take over Goldman’s Apple Card business

JPMorgan Chase is in talks to take over the Apple Card business from Goldman Sachs, The Wall Street Journal reports. Goldman has issued credit for the Apple Card since its launch in 2019, but the Wall Street and Silicon Valley giants have been trying to untie their partnership since last year. Mistral launches a free tier for developers to test its AI models

Mistral AI launched a new free tier to let developers fine-tune and build test apps with the startup’s AI models, the company announced in a blog post Tuesday. OpenAI reportedly in talks to raise at $150B valuation

OpenAI is reportedly in talks with investors to raise $6.5 billion at a $150 billion pre-money valuation, according to Bloomberg. The new valuation is significantly higher than OpenAI’s previously reported valuation from earlier this year, $86 billion, and far higher than any other AI startup today.
